Information: With the Issues feature Members Plus can report problems with relevance to lobbies and games. These problems are then verified by Go2@Mplus and escalated to a status whereby the issue can be viewed by all Members Plus logged into ZoneOrchestrator. New issues can be submitted by clicking Tools -> New Issues, right clicking the appropriate lobby or game in the Room List Panel and clicking New Issue, or by right clicking inside of the Issues panel and selecting New Issue. After clicking New Issue the New Issue submission dialogue box should show. There are many settings with submitted issues. Issues can be submitted with a type of Other, Room Down, Tools Down, or Lag, with an Estimated Time of Resolution, with or without a specific lobby or game specified (Affected), and with a descriptive Title and additional notes (Text). After a new issue is submitted by a Member Plus it begins at Pending status. Go2@Mplus then investigates the problem, and if it is indeed found to be a problem, it is set to status Escalated. When a problem is made Escalated or Closed, all Members Plus using ZoneOrchestrator can see it. Only the Member Plus that submitted a problem, and Go2@Mplus can see problems that are Pending, however. When a new pending problem is received a notification will be displayed if ZoneOrchestrator is set to Display notifications at all times in Tools -> Options on the Enhancements tab. It is strongly suggested that this option be set. Notifications are very configurable, and if you feel too many are being displayed, use options on the Lobbies tab to configure notifications to your desire. Issue status is distinguishable by the icon displayed to the left of the issue in the Issues panel. ZoneOrchestrator uses UDP port 55468 to notify clients of message updates. Members Plus should forward UDP port 55468 to their computer to receive issue notifications at the utmost promptness. If UDP port 55468 can not be forwarded, issues will be received at a less than real time rate, at a pre-determined time of every one minute. Summary (READ THIS!): Tips: Sort the Issues by the time they were Reported. Click on the column in the Issues box labeled "Reported" so that the newest ones are on top. Escalated issues have a yellow caution symbol as an icon. Closed issues have a red X. Pending problems have a question mark. Read the Escalated issues before you submit a new Issue. Issues will update faster if you are behind a firewall or router if you forward UDP port 55468 to your computer. Do not: Do not submit issues to report insignificant or irrelevent problems. Do not chat with other users by submitting Issues. Abuse of the issues tool is a serious offense. |
